    这项研究的主要目的是测试一种用于测量颈面部肌群生物力学参数的非侵入性客观方法的可靠性,以诊断和评估嗓音障碍的治疗为目的,特别是集中在肌肉紧张的发声障碍。
    前瞻性研究。
    使用的设备是手持式肌测量计(MyotonPRO),用于测量浅层软组织频率中的生物力学和粘弹性特性,刚度,弹性,放松时间和蠕变。它用于医学领域,体育和研究。这项试点研究包括10个主题,在咬肌中测量过的人,胸锁乳突,口轮匝肌,半壁肌炎,舌骨上,舌骨下和斜方肌每侧。由2名评估者进行测量以评估评估者间的可靠性。随后,其中一个重复测量以评估评估者内部的可靠性。
    结果显示,咬肌的评分者间可靠性良好,胸锁乳突,斜方肌和舌骨上肌,刚度和蠕变性能的ICC较低。对咬肌来说,评分器内部的可靠性很好到很好,胸锁乳突,半壁肌头炎和舌骨上肌。在刚度和蠕变性能中发现最低的ICC。
    使用肌压计测量选定的颈部和口面部肌肉的机械性能是一种可靠且可重复的方法。未来的研究需要在这些肌肉的特性和它们在语音障碍中的作用之间建立关联,以及确定该工具是否可以通过可量化和客观的指标来帮助诊断,以及监测和治疗效果。
    UNASSIGNED: The main objective of this study is to test the reliability of a non-invasive objective method for the measurement of biomechanical parameters of cervicofacial muscle groups, with the purpose of diagnosis and evaluation of voice disorders\' treatments, especially focused on muscle tension dysphonia.
    UNASSIGNED: Prospective study.
    UNASSIGNED: The device used is a handheld myotonometer (MyotonPRO) that measures biomechanical and viscoelastic properties in superficial soft tissues frequency, stiffness, elasticity, relaxation time and creep. It is used in the field of medicine, sport and research. This pilot study includes 10 subjects, who have been measured in the masseter, sternocleidomastoid, orbicularis oris, semispinalis capitis, suprahyoid, infrahyoid and trapezius muscles on each side. Measurements were performed by 2 evaluators to assess inter-evaluator reliability. Subsequently, one of them repeated the measurements to assess intra-evaluator reliability.
    UNASSIGNED: The results revealed good to excellent inter-rater reliability for the masseter, sternocleidomastoid, trapezius and suprahyoid muscles, with lower ICCs for the stiffness and creep properties. Intra-rater reliability was good to excellent for the masseter, sternocleidomastoid, semispinalis capitis and suprahyoid muscles. The lowest ICCs were found in the stiffness and creep properties.
    UNASSIGNED: The use of a myotonometer to measure the mechanical properties of selected cervical and orofacial muscles is a reliable and reproducible method. Future research is needed to establish an association between the properties of these muscles and their role in voice disorders, as well as to determine whether this tool can aid diagnosis with quantifiable and objectifiable indicators, and for monitoring and treatment efficacy.

    进行本研究是为了评估在静息和主动自主收缩期间,手持式肌压计MyotonPRO与下肢肌肉刚度的剪切波弹性成像(SWE)测量值之间的关系。40名健康的年轻人,(20名男性和20名女性)参与了这项研究。每个受试者股直肌(RF)的刚度,股二头肌(BF),胫骨前肌(TA),通过MyotonPRO和SWE重复测量腓肠肌内侧(MG)。对于静息和主动自愿收缩,两种方法的测量值之间存在中等至强的相关性。(r=0.416-0.669,p<0.05;r=0.398-0.594,p<0.05)。与通过两种方法测量的所有四种肌肉的收缩相比,静止时的肌肉僵硬度显著较低(p<0.05)。在收缩过程中进行测量时,评分者的可靠性通常较低。此外,当按性别比较时,MyotonPRO测量的肌肉硬度在男性休息时明显高于女性,除了TA。然而,用SWE测量时,TA肌肉硬度按性别有显著差异.当肌肉收缩时,与女性相比,男性的所有肌肉均显示出较高的僵硬度。在休息和主动自愿收缩期间,SWE和MyotonPRO的测量之间的肌肉刚度存在中等至良好的相关性。此外,两种仪器都显示出良好的评分者内部可靠性。
    The present study was performed to assess the relationship between hand-held myotonometer MyotonPRO and shear wave elastography (SWE) measurements of lower limb muscle stiffness during resting and active voluntary contraction. Forty healthy young adults, (20 males and 20 females) participated in the study. The stiffness of each subject\'s rectus femoris (RF), biceps femoris (BF), tibialis anterior (TA), and medial gastrocnemius (MG) was measured repeatedly by MyotonPRO and SWE. Moderate to strong correlations between the two methods\' measurements were found for both resting and active voluntary contraction. (r = 0.416-0.669, p < 0.05; r = 0.398-0.594, p < 0.05, respectively). Muscle stiffness at rest was significantly lower compared contraction in all four muscles measured by both methods (p < 0.05). Intra-rater reliabilities were generally lower when measurements were taken during contraction. Additionally, when compared by gender, muscle stiffness measured by MyotonPRO was significantly higher at rest in men compared to women, except for the TA. However, a significant difference was found in TA muscle stiffness by gender when measured with SWE. When muscles were contracted, all muscles showed significantly higher stiffness in men compared to women. There were moderate to good correlations in muscle stiffness between measurements of SWE and MyotonPRO at rest and during active voluntary contraction. Additionally, both instruments showed good intra-rater reliability.
